Management Meeting Minutes — 14th

Present: Iveta, Rollo, Samira, Finn.

Main item: proposed joint venture with Karstenfeld Logistics for the coastal routes. Rollo walked through the draft terms — 60/40 split, shared depot costs, three-year horizon. Finance folks, please stress-test the cash flow assumptions before we commit; the working capital ask looks optimistic. Next review in two weeks. The sensitive strategic rationale is recorded separately just below.

board note of bahap-yahag: Headcount on the Oliix team goes from 5 to 120 by the end of October. Gross margin on Oliix came in at 5 percent against a plan of 5 percent.

# Break-Glass: Parcelwing Webhook

New folks: if the Parcelwing parcel-tracking webhook stops delivering and the retry queue backs up past an hour, normal access won't cut it. Use break-glass to reach the dispatcher host directly. Notify the on-call lead first; every use is logged. Authenticate with the emergency passphrase, which follows immediately below.

unlock words, bawef-kahap: sorax-sorir-quenys-aldok

Handover: StormFan alert fan-out. Plugin authors subscribe via the dispatch hooks in the Gale SDK; fan-out is at-least-once, so dedupe on alert token. Retry backoff is fixed at 30s, three attempts, then dead-letter. Do not block the hook thread — slow consumers get evicted after 5s. Severity mapping changed last sprint; check the v4 notes before publishing. Staging replays are available on request. The test harness ships with the SDK. For fan-out bugs or hook API questions, contact the new owner directly.

signatory, yahog-badug: Quenix Ulaael

## Fix audio drift in Hallwright guide app

Fixes stuttering playback reported by visitors at the Verrow Gallery exhibit. Root cause: buffer underruns on older devices when switching tracks near beacons. Support team: tell users to update; no settings changes needed on their end. This PR enlarges the prefetch buffer and adds a beacon debounce. The tuned values are listed here.

tuning table, fajop-hafog:
WEIGHTS = {
    "soriel": 277,
    "belael": 101,
}